On Mon, 2015-06-01 at 13:49 -0400, Dr. John H. Lauterbach wrote:
> This refers to evolution 3.16.0 running under Ubuntu 15.04.  One of my
> vendors uses gmail.  Since the afternoon of 29 May, his e-mail have
> been coming in severely truncated.  My secretary has also received a
> copy of those same e-mails.  She is using evolution 3.10.4 running
> under Ubuntu 14.04.  On her PC, they come our perfectly.  Webmail also
> shows perfectly.

does anything change if you move away from the message and then back to
it?

I think I see something similar from time to time, but so rarely that I
cannot debug it. When I select a message which is not downloaded yet, it
downloads, but the message preview shows it basically empty, with almost
no details, nothing. Then I move away from the message in the message
list and back, the message is re-downloaded and shown properly. Maybe
it's something similar for you.

> Message-ID: <1433180856.21525.11.camel@john-Vostro-3500>

Search for the above message ID in your ~/.cache/evolution/mail and
delete the message (not folders.db file) which contains it. That will
force re-download in case the simple "move away and back" won't work.
Theen select the message in the Evolution's UI.

I would also try to decrease concurrent connections for that account,
it's in Edit->Preferences->Mail Accounts-><the GMail account>->Receiving
Options tab.
